[Home]

Summary:ASTERISK-29726: Add Asterisk External Application Protocol (AEAP) implementation
Reporter:Kevin Harwell (kharwell)Labels:
Date Opened:2021-11-08 11:42:28.000-0600Date Closed:2022-04-26 14:24:02
Priority:MinorRegression?No
Status:Closed/CompleteComponents:Resources/NewFeature Resources/res_speech/NewFeature
Versions:GIT Frequency of
Occurrence
Related
Issues:
Environment:Attachments:
Description:1. Add implementation to connect to, and read and write protocol based messages from and to an external application.
2. Implement existing speech API callbacks for speech to text
3. Connect to configured external translator service and provide audio for STT
4. Receive result from external translator and make available as speech result
5. Add local unit test for speech to text
Comments:By: Friendly Automation (friendly-automation) 2022-04-26 14:24:03.123-0500

Change 18429 merged by Friendly Automation:
res_aeap & res_speech_aeap: Add Asterisk External Application Protocol

[https://gerrit.asterisk.org/c/asterisk/+/18429|https://gerrit.asterisk.org/c/asterisk/+/18429]

By: Friendly Automation (friendly-automation) 2022-04-26 14:27:05.905-0500

Change 17330 merged by Friendly Automation:
res_aeap & res_speech_aeap: Add Asterisk External Application Protocol

[https://gerrit.asterisk.org/c/asterisk/+/17330|https://gerrit.asterisk.org/c/asterisk/+/17330]

By: Friendly Automation (friendly-automation) 2022-04-26 15:35:55.031-0500

Change 18445 merged by Kevin Harwell:
res_aeap & res_speech_aeap: Add Asterisk External Application Protocol

[https://gerrit.asterisk.org/c/asterisk/+/18445|https://gerrit.asterisk.org/c/asterisk/+/18445]